OCS is seeking a Hygiene Operative to join our team in Kettering, England. The successful candidate will maintain high cleanliness standards in a food manufacturing environment from 22:00 to 06:00, Tuesday to Saturday.

You will need to have the right to work in the UK and experience in cleaning or food manufacturing is advantageous. Training in COSHH and IOSH is desirable.

We promote a diverse and inclusive workplace and welcome applications from all individuals.
